    The sponge sponge is the most primitive multicellular animal, which has lived in the ocean 600 million years ago and has developed to more than 10,000 species, accounting for 1 15 of the marine animal species, and is a huge "family".

    Sponges are the simplest multicellular animals in the world. There is no head, no tail, no trunk, no limbs, no nerves and no organs. The main components of sponge cells are calcium carbonate or silicon carbonate and a large amount of collagen.

    The sponge has no obvious tissue, and there is a layer of cells on the surface and inner cavity, with a mesocolloid layer in the middle. The inner layer of a monosulcus sponge is made up of collar cells, whose main function is to cause water flow and capture food particles. The primary cells in the mesocolla, also known as amoebocytes, can deliver the food ingested by the collar cells to all parts of the body, and can evolve into a variety of cells that play a role in regeneration, and can generate female and male germ cells if necessary.

    In the classification of organisms, sponges belong to a large group of organisms in the phylum Pores, SpongeBob SquarePants is the most primitive multicellular animal, living in the ocean about 600 million years ago, because of its static posture, has been regarded by humans as a plant on the bottom of the sea for thousands of years.

    It wasn't until the mid-19th century that it was discovered that the body of a sponge was made up of animal cells. Sponges are the simplest multicellular animals in the world, with no head, tail, mouth, limbs, digestive cavity, and no nerves and organs.

    Although there are many types of sponges, they are generally very similar in structure, and the tens of thousands of small holes on the sponge are their "mouths". Through these "mouths", they swallow the surrounding seawater into their bodies and filter the food out of the seawater for consumption, while the remaining seawater and food debris are discharged through the outlet at the top of the water.

    According to statistics, the seawater filtered by sponges every day is equivalent to tens of thousands of times its own volume, and some varieties of sponges can filter out more than 90% of the microorganisms in the water at one time. Adequate nutrition** allows them to grow very large, some weighing up to tens of kilograms.

    Sponges are extremely regenerative and can not only restore damaged or lost parts, but also form a new adult from fragments or even individual cells. People take advantage of this characteristic to artificially breed sponges, cut the sponges into small pieces, tie them to the seabed stone shelf, and grow into them in two or three years.

    SpongeBob SquarePants is based on a sponge on the ocean floor, and sponge is a general term for primitive multicellular aquatic animals of the phylum Porous Animals. There is no mouth, no digestive cavity, and no central nervous system, and the whole body is covered with small pores with many flagella and a sieve-like ring that makes it easy to eat. In seawater, it is mostly grayish-yellow, brown or black lumps.

    Sponges are distributed in the world's oceans, most of them live in seawater, and a few live in freshwater, and can reproduce asexually by sponge fragments or shedding protrusions. Sponges in freshwater produce structures that are highly resistant to environmental changes, called "bud balls". When the mother dies, the bud bulb falls off.

    Sponges do not have gonads, and most sponges are hermaphroditic and prefer allogeneic fertilization.

    Morphological characteristics of a sponge

    The sponge has no mouth, no digestive cavity, and no central nervous system, and is a most primitive animal. The small pores that cover the body are filled with flagella and a sifted trap-like ring, which can be collected into the seawater with the swing of the whip, bringing in oxygen, bacteria, microalgae, and other organic detritus, which are then filtered through the rings and finally become nutrients for the survival of the sponge.

    Sponges do not possess organs that perform various functions. Its most important structure is the water pipe system, which is mainly composed of water inlet holes, collar cells and water outlets.
